Submitted by Cyril Heath

JIMMY (39 inch) BIPE . Jamara ARTF kit for electric . Very aerobatic . Powered by Actro 12-5 brushless outrunner motor , on 10 cells (CP 1700) , 33 amps max.
Weighs 3.9 lbs , 18 oz./sq.ft. , 11" by 7" prop. & 90 W/lb. (Very lively !) 10 min. flights .

 

SUNNY BOY (45 inch) (Park fly ) Simprop ARTF kit for electric . Floats extra .
Powered by 450 motor & gearbox (3.7) , on 8 cells (1100) , 12 amps max.
weighs 33.5 oz. , 13 oz./sq.ft. with 10" by 7" prop . Motors do not mind water .
All electronics sealed against water entry. Super fun on a quiet day on the right pond.

 

PIPER CUB (83 inch) A Thunder Tiger ARTF kit for i.c. , converted to electric .
Powered by an Actro 24-5 brushless outrunner motor , on 18 cells (2400) , 33 amps.max.
Weighs 9 1/4 lbs , 25 oz./sq.ft., 13" by 8" prop. & 70W/lb. ( lively) Flies up to 12 mins.


Submitted by John Ireland

This is a good kit for balsa-bashers, which is quite straight-foward to build - due to good instructions and plans. The plane flies quite nicely, and is very relaxing to potter around the sky with, it looks big in the sky due to its very wide wing chord. It can fly and land "really slowwwwwww", but when trimmed right, will knife-edge, roll, loop e.t.c quite nicely. I have mixed the rudder so that it can do flat turns with no other control inputs.
